/**
 * SECTION:element-multiqueue
 * @see_also: #GstQueue
 *
 * <refsect2>
 * <para>
 * Multiqueue is similar to a normal #GstQueue with the following additional
 * features:
 * <orderedlist>
 * <listitem>
 *   <itemizedlist><title>Multiple streamhandling</title>
 *   <listitem><para>
 *     The element handles queueing data on more than one stream at once. To
 *     achieve such a feature it has request sink pads (sink&percnt;d) and
 *     'sometimes' src pads (src&percnt;d).
 *   </para><para>
 *     When requesting a given sinkpad with gst_element_get_request_pad(),
 *     the associated srcpad for that stream will be created.
 *     Example: requesting sink1 will generate src1.
 *   </para></listitem>
 *   </itemizedlist>
 * </listitem>
 * <listitem>
 *   <itemizedlist><title>Non-starvation on multiple streams</title>
 *   <listitem><para>
 *     If more than one stream is used with the element, the streams' queues
 *     will be dynamically grown (up to a limit), in order to ensure that no
 *     stream is risking data starvation. This guarantees that at any given
 *     time there are at least N bytes queued and available for each individual
 *     stream.
 *   </para><para>
 *     If an EOS event comes through a srcpad, the associated queue will be
 *     considered as 'not-empty' in the queue-size-growing algorithm.
 *   </para></listitem>
 *   </itemizedlist>
 * </listitem>
 * <listitem>
 *   <itemizedlist><title>Non-linked srcpads graceful handling</title>
 *   <listitem><para>
 *     In order to better support dynamic switching between streams, the multiqueue
 *     (unlike the current GStreamer queue) continues to push buffers on non-linked
 *     pads rather than shutting down.
 *   </para><para>
 *     In addition, to prevent a non-linked stream from very quickly consuming all
 *     available buffers and thus 'racing ahead' of the other streams, the element
 *     must ensure that buffers and inlined events for a non-linked stream are pushed
 *     in the same order as they were received, relative to the other streams
 *     controlled by the element. This means that a buffer cannot be pushed to a
 *     non-linked pad any sooner than buffers in any other stream which were received
 *     before it.
 *   </para></listitem>
 *   </itemizedlist>
 * </listitem>
 * </orderedlist>
 * </para>
 * <para>
 *   Data is queued until one of the limits specified by the
 *   #GstMultiQueue:max-size-buffers, #GstMultiQueue:max-size-bytes and/or
 *   #GstMultiQueue:max-size-time properties has been reached. Any attempt to push
 *   more buffers into the queue will block the pushing thread until more space
 *   becomes available. #GstMultiQueue:extra-size-buffers,
 * </para>
 * <para>
 *   #GstMultiQueue:extra-size-bytes and #GstMultiQueue:extra-size-time are
 *   currently unused.
 * </para>
 * <para>
 *   The default queue size limits are 5 buffers, 10MB of data, or
 *   two second worth of data, whichever is reached first. Note that the number
 *   of buffers will dynamically grow depending on the fill level of 
 *   other queues.
 * </para>
 * <para>
 *   The #GstMultiQueue::underrun signal is emitted when all of the queues
 *   are empty. The #GstMultiQueue::overrun signal is emitted when one of the
 *   queues is filled.
 *   Both signals are emitted from the context of the streaming thread.
 * </para>
 * </refsect2>
 *
 * Last reviewed on 2008-01-25 (0.10.17)
 */

#ifdef HAVE_CONFIG_H
#  include "config.h"
#endif

/* FIXME 0.11: suppress warnings for deprecated API such as GStaticRecMutex
 * with newer GLib versions (>= 2.31.0) */
#define GLIB_DISABLE_DEPRECATION_WARNINGS

#include <gst/gst.h>
#include <stdio.h>
#include "gstmultiqueue.h"
#include <gst/glib-compat-private.h>

/**
 * GstSingleQueue:
 * @sinkpad: associated sink #GstPad
 * @srcpad: associated source #GstPad
 *
 * Structure containing all information and properties about
 * a single queue.
 */
typedef struct _GstSingleQueue GstSingleQueue;

struct _GstSingleQueue
{
  /* unique identifier of the queue */
  guint id;

  GstMultiQueue *mqueue;

  GstPad *sinkpad;
  GstPad *srcpad;

  /* flowreturn of previous srcpad push */
  GstFlowReturn srcresult;

  /* segments */
  GstSegment sink_segment;
  GstSegment src_segment;

  /* position of src/sink */
  GstClockTime sinktime, srctime;
  /* TRUE if either position needs to be recalculated */
  gboolean sink_tainted, src_tainted;

  /* queue of data */
  GstDataQueue *queue;
  GstDataQueueSize max_size, extra_size;
  GstClockTime cur_time;
  gboolean is_eos;
  gboolean flushing;

  /* Protected by global lock */
  guint32 nextid;               /* ID of the next object waiting to be pushed */
  guint32 oldid;                /* ID of the last object pushed (last in a series) */
  guint32 last_oldid;           /* Previously observed old_id, reset to MAXUINT32 on flush */
  GstClockTime next_time;       /* End running time of next buffer to be pushed */
  GstClockTime last_time;       /* Start running time of last pushed buffer */
  GCond *turn;                  /* SingleQueue turn waiting conditional */
};


/* Extension of GstDataQueueItem structure for our usage */
typedef struct _GstMultiQueueItem GstMultiQueueItem;

struct _GstMultiQueueItem
{
  GstMiniObject *object;
  guint size;
  guint64 duration;
  gboolean visible;

  GDestroyNotify destroy;
  guint32 posid;
};

static GstSingleQueue *gst_single_queue_new (GstMultiQueue * mqueue, guint id);
static void gst_single_queue_free (GstSingleQueue * squeue);

static void wake_up_next_non_linked (GstMultiQueue * mq);
static void compute_high_id (GstMultiQueue * mq);
static void compute_high_time (GstMultiQueue * mq);
static void single_queue_overrun_cb (GstDataQueue * dq, GstSingleQueue * sq);
static void single_queue_underrun_cb (GstDataQueue * dq, GstSingleQueue * sq);

static GstStaticPadTemplate sinktemplate = GST_STATIC_PAD_TEMPLATE ("sink_%u",
    GST_PAD_SINK,
    GST_PAD_REQUEST,
    GST_STATIC_CAPS_ANY);

static GstStaticPadTemplate srctemplate = GST_STATIC_PAD_TEMPLATE ("src_%u",
    GST_PAD_SRC,
    GST_PAD_SOMETIMES,
    GST_STATIC_CAPS_ANY);

GST_DEBUG_CATEGORY_STATIC (multi_queue_debug);
#define GST_CAT_DEFAULT (multi_queue_debug)

/* Signals and args */
enum
{
  SIGNAL_UNDERRUN,
  SIGNAL_OVERRUN,
  LAST_SIGNAL
};

/* default limits, we try to keep up to 2 seconds of data and if there is not
 * time, up to 10 MB. The number of buffers is dynamically scaled to make sure
 * there is data in the queues. Normally, the byte and time limits are not hit
 * in theses conditions. */
#define DEFAULT_MAX_SIZE_BYTES 10 * 1024 * 1024 /* 10 MB */
#define DEFAULT_MAX_SIZE_BUFFERS 5
#define DEFAULT_MAX_SIZE_TIME 2 * GST_SECOND

/* second limits. When we hit one of the above limits we are probably dealing
 * with a badly muxed file and we scale the limits to these emergency values.
 * This is currently not yet implemented.
 * Since we dynamically scale the queue buffer size up to the limits but avoid
 * going above the max-size-buffers when we can, we don't really need this
 * aditional extra size. */
#define DEFAULT_EXTRA_SIZE_BYTES 10 * 1024 * 1024       /* 10 MB */
#define DEFAULT_EXTRA_SIZE_BUFFERS 5
#define DEFAULT_EXTRA_SIZE_TIME 3 * GST_SECOND

#define DEFAULT_USE_BUFFERING FALSE
#define DEFAULT_LOW_PERCENT   10
#define DEFAULT_HIGH_PERCENT  99
#define DEFAULT_SYNC_BY_RUNNING_TIME FALSE

enum
{
  PROP_0,
  PROP_EXTRA_SIZE_BYTES,
  PROP_EXTRA_SIZE_BUFFERS,
  PROP_EXTRA_SIZE_TIME,
  PROP_MAX_SIZE_BYTES,
  PROP_MAX_SIZE_BUFFERS,
  PROP_MAX_SIZE_TIME,
  PROP_USE_BUFFERING,
  PROP_LOW_PERCENT,
  PROP_HIGH_PERCENT,
  PROP_SYNC_BY_RUNNING_TIME,
  PROP_LAST
};

#define GST_MULTI_QUEUE_MUTEX_LOCK(q) G_STMT_START {                          \
  g_mutex_lock (q->qlock);                                              \
} G_STMT_END

#define GST_MULTI_QUEUE_MUTEX_UNLOCK(q) G_STMT_START {                        \
  g_mutex_unlock (q->qlock);                                            \
} G_STMT_END

static void gst_multi_queue_finalize (GObject * object);
static void gst_multi_queue_set_property (GObject * object,
    guint prop_id, const GValue * value, GParamSpec * pspec);
static void gst_multi_queue_get_property (GObject * object,
    guint prop_id, GValue * value, GParamSpec * pspec);

static GstPad *gst_multi_queue_request_new_pad (GstElement * element,
    GstPadTemplate * temp, const gchar * name, const GstCaps * caps);
static void gst_multi_queue_release_pad (GstElement * element, GstPad * pad);
static GstStateChangeReturn gst_multi_queue_change_state (GstElement *
    element, GstStateChange transition);

static void gst_multi_queue_loop (GstPad * pad);

#define _do_init \
  GST_DEBUG_CATEGORY_INIT (multi_queue_debug, "multiqueue", 0, "multiqueue element");
#define gst_multi_queue_parent_class parent_class
G_DEFINE_TYPE_WITH_CODE (GstMultiQueue, gst_multi_queue, GST_TYPE_ELEMENT,
    _do_init);

static guint gst_multi_queue_signals[LAST_SIGNAL] = { 0 };

static void
gst_multi_queue_class_init (GstMultiQueueClass * klass)
{
  GObjectClass *gobject_class = G_OBJECT_CLASS (klass);
  GstElementClass *gstelement_class = GST_ELEMENT_CLASS (klass);

  gobject_class->set_property = gst_multi_queue_set_property;
  gobject_class->get_property = gst_multi_queue_get_property;

  /* SIGNALS */

  /**
   * GstMultiQueue::underrun:
   * @multiqueue: the multqueue instance
   *
   * This signal is emitted from the streaming thread when there is
   * no data in any of the queues inside the multiqueue instance (underrun).
   *
   * This indicates either starvation or EOS from the upstream data sources.
   */
  gst_multi_queue_signals[SIGNAL_UNDERRUN] =
      g_signal_new ("underrun", G_TYPE_FROM_CLASS (klass), G_SIGNAL_RUN_FIRST,
      G_STRUCT_OFFSET (GstMultiQueueClass, underrun), NULL, NULL,
      g_cclosure_marshal_VOID__VOID, G_TYPE_NONE, 0);

  /**
   * GstMultiQueue::overrun:
   * @multiqueue: the multiqueue instance
   *
   * Reports that one of the queues in the multiqueue is full (overrun).
   * A queue is full if the total amount of data inside it (num-buffers, time,
   * size) is higher than the boundary values which can be set through the
   * GObject properties.
   *
   * This can be used as an indicator of pre-roll. 
   */
  gst_multi_queue_signals[SIGNAL_OVERRUN] =
      g_signal_new ("overrun", G_TYPE_FROM_CLASS (klass), G_SIGNAL_RUN_FIRST,
      G_STRUCT_OFFSET (GstMultiQueueClass, overrun), NULL, NULL,
      g_cclosure_marshal_VOID__VOID, G_TYPE_NONE, 0);

  /* PROPERTIES */

  g_object_class_install_property (gobject_class, PROP_MAX_SIZE_BYTES,
      g_param_spec_uint ("max-size-bytes", "Max. size (kB)",
          "Max. amount of data in the queue (bytes, 0=disable)",
          0, G_MAXUINT, DEFAULT_MAX_SIZE_BYTES,
          G_PARAM_READWRITE | G_PARAM_STATIC_STRINGS));
  g_object_class_install_property (gobject_class, PROP_MAX_SIZE_BUFFERS,
      g_param_spec_uint ("max-size-buffers", "Max. size (buffers)",
          "Max. number of buffers in the queue (0=disable)", 0, G_MAXUINT,
          DEFAULT_MAX_SIZE_BUFFERS,
          G_PARAM_READWRITE | G_PARAM_STATIC_STRINGS));
  g_object_class_install_property (gobject_class, PROP_MAX_SIZE_TIME,
      g_param_spec_uint64 ("max-size-time", "Max. size (ns)",
          "Max. amount of data in the queue (in ns, 0=disable)", 0, G_MAXUINT64,
          DEFAULT_MAX_SIZE_TIME, G_PARAM_READWRITE | G_PARAM_STATIC_STRINGS));

  g_object_class_install_property (gobject_class, PROP_EXTRA_SIZE_BYTES,
      g_param_spec_uint ("extra-size-bytes", "Extra Size (kB)",
          "Amount of data the queues can grow if one of them is empty (bytes, 0=disable)"
          " (NOT IMPLEMENTED)",
          0, G_MAXUINT, DEFAULT_EXTRA_SIZE_BYTES,
          G_PARAM_READWRITE | G_PARAM_STATIC_STRINGS));
  g_object_class_install_property (gobject_class, PROP_EXTRA_SIZE_BUFFERS,
      g_param_spec_uint ("extra-size-buffers", "Extra Size (buffers)",
          "Amount of buffers the queues can grow if one of them is empty (0=disable)"
          " (NOT IMPLEMENTED)",
          0, G_MAXUINT, DEFAULT_EXTRA_SIZE_BUFFERS,
          G_PARAM_READWRITE | G_PARAM_STATIC_STRINGS));
  g_object_class_install_property (gobject_class, PROP_EXTRA_SIZE_TIME,
      g_param_spec_uint64 ("extra-size-time", "Extra Size (ns)",
          "Amount of time the queues can grow if one of them is empty (in ns, 0=disable)"
          " (NOT IMPLEMENTED)",
          0, G_MAXUINT64, DEFAULT_EXTRA_SIZE_TIME,
          G_PARAM_READWRITE | G_PARAM_STATIC_STRINGS));

  /**
   * GstMultiQueue:use-buffering
   * 
   * Enable the buffering option in multiqueue so that BUFFERING messages are
   * emited based on low-/high-percent thresholds.
   *
   * Since: 0.10.26
   */
  g_object_class_install_property (gobject_class, PROP_USE_BUFFERING,
      g_param_spec_boolean ("use-buffering", "Use buffering",
          "Emit GST_MESSAGE_BUFFERING based on low-/high-percent thresholds",
          DEFAULT_USE_BUFFERING, G_PARAM_READWRITE | G_PARAM_STATIC_STRINGS));
  /**
   * GstMultiQueue:low-percent
   * 
   * Low threshold percent for buffering to start.
   *
   * Since: 0.10.26
   */
  g_object_class_install_property (gobject_class, PROP_LOW_PERCENT,
      g_param_spec_int ("low-percent", "Low percent",
          "Low threshold for buffering to start", 0, 100,
          DEFAULT_LOW_PERCENT, G_PARAM_READWRITE | G_PARAM_STATIC_STRINGS));
  /**
   * GstMultiQueue:high-percent
   * 
   * High threshold percent for buffering to finish.
   *
   * Since: 0.10.26
   */
  g_object_class_install_property (gobject_class, PROP_HIGH_PERCENT,
      g_param_spec_int ("high-percent", "High percent",
          "High threshold for buffering to finish", 0, 100,
          DEFAULT_HIGH_PERCENT, G_PARAM_READWRITE | G_PARAM_STATIC_STRINGS));

  /**
   * GstMultiQueue:sync-by-running-time
   * 
   * If enabled multiqueue will synchronize deactivated or not-linked streams
   * to the activated and linked streams by taking the running time.
   * Otherwise multiqueue will synchronize the deactivated or not-linked
   * streams by keeping the order in which buffers and events arrived compared
   * to active and linked streams.
   *
   * Since: 0.10.36
   */
  g_object_class_install_property (gobject_class, PROP_SYNC_BY_RUNNING_TIME,
      g_param_spec_boolean ("sync-by-running-time", "Sync By Running Time",
          "Synchronize deactivated or not-linked streams by running time",
          DEFAULT_SYNC_BY_RUNNING_TIME,
          G_PARAM_READWRITE | G_PARAM_STATIC_STRINGS));

  gobject_class->finalize = gst_multi_queue_finalize;

  gst_element_class_set_details_simple (gstelement_class,
      "MultiQueue",
      "Generic", "Multiple data queue", "Edward Hervey <edward@fluendo.com>");
  gst_element_class_add_pad_template (gstelement_class,
      gst_static_pad_template_get (&sinktemplate));
  gst_element_class_add_pad_template (gstelement_class,
      gst_static_pad_template_get (&srctemplate));

  gstelement_class->request_new_pad =
      GST_DEBUG_FUNCPTR (gst_multi_queue_request_new_pad);
  gstelement_class->release_pad =
      GST_DEBUG_FUNCPTR (gst_multi_queue_release_pad);
  gstelement_class->change_state =
      GST_DEBUG_FUNCPTR (gst_multi_queue_change_state);
}

static void
update_buffering (GstMultiQueue * mq, GstSingleQueue * sq)
{
  GstDataQueueSize size;
  gint percent, tmp;
  gboolean post = FALSE;

  /* nothing to dowhen we are not in buffering mode */
  if (!mq->use_buffering)
    return;

  gst_data_queue_get_level (sq->queue, &size);

  GST_DEBUG_OBJECT (mq,
      "queue %d: visible %u/%u, bytes %u/%u, time %" G_GUINT64_FORMAT "/%"
      G_GUINT64_FORMAT, sq->id, size.visible, sq->max_size.visible,
      size.bytes, sq->max_size.bytes, sq->cur_time, sq->max_size.time);

  /* get bytes and time percentages and take the max */
  if (sq->is_eos) {
    percent = 100;
  } else {
    percent = 0;
    if (sq->max_size.time > 0) {
      tmp = (sq->cur_time * 100) / sq->max_size.time;
      percent = MAX (percent, tmp);
    }
    if (sq->max_size.bytes > 0) {
      tmp = (size.bytes * 100) / sq->max_size.bytes;
      percent = MAX (percent, tmp);
    }
  }

  if (mq->buffering) {
    post = TRUE;
    if (percent >= mq->high_percent) {
      mq->buffering = FALSE;
    }
    /* make sure it increases */
    percent = MAX (mq->percent, percent);

    if (percent == mq->percent)
      /* don't post if nothing changed */
      post = FALSE;
    else
      /* else keep last value we posted */
      mq->percent = percent;
  } else {
    if (percent < mq->low_percent) {
      mq->buffering = TRUE;
      mq->percent = percent;
      post = TRUE;
    }
  }
  if (post) {
    GstMessage *message;

    /* scale to high percent so that it becomes the 100% mark */
    percent = percent * 100 / mq->high_percent;
    /* clip */
    if (percent > 100)
      percent = 100;

    GST_DEBUG_OBJECT (mq, "buffering %d percent", percent);
    message = gst_message_new_buffering (GST_OBJECT_CAST (mq), percent);

    gst_element_post_message (GST_ELEMENT_CAST (mq), message);
  } else {
    GST_DEBUG_OBJECT (mq, "filled %d percent", percent);
  }
}

/* calculate the diff between running time on the sink and src of the queue.
 * This is the total amount of time in the queue. 
 * WITH LOCK TAKEN */
static void
update_time_level (GstMultiQueue * mq, GstSingleQueue * sq)
{
  gint64 sink_time, src_time;

  if (sq->sink_tainted) {
    sink_time = sq->sinktime =
        gst_segment_to_running_time (&sq->sink_segment, GST_FORMAT_TIME,
        sq->sink_segment.position);

    if (G_UNLIKELY (sink_time != GST_CLOCK_TIME_NONE))
      /* if we have a time, we become untainted and use the time */
      sq->sink_tainted = FALSE;
  } else
    sink_time = sq->sinktime;

  if (sq->src_tainted) {
    src_time = sq->srctime =
        gst_segment_to_running_time (&sq->src_segment, GST_FORMAT_TIME,
        sq->src_segment.position);
    /* if we have a time, we become untainted and use the time */
    if (G_UNLIKELY (src_time != GST_CLOCK_TIME_NONE))
      sq->src_tainted = FALSE;
  } else
    src_time = sq->srctime;

  GST_DEBUG_OBJECT (mq,
      "queue %d, sink %" GST_TIME_FORMAT ", src %" GST_TIME_FORMAT, sq->id,
      GST_TIME_ARGS (sink_time), GST_TIME_ARGS (src_time));

  /* This allows for streams with out of order timestamping - sometimes the
   * emerging timestamp is later than the arriving one(s) */
  if (G_LIKELY (sink_time != -1 && src_time != -1 && sink_time > src_time))
    sq->cur_time = sink_time - src_time;
  else
    sq->cur_time = 0;

  /* updating the time level can change the buffering state */
  update_buffering (mq, sq);

  return;
}

/* take a SEGMENT event and apply the values to segment, updating the time
 * level of queue. */
static void
apply_segment (GstMultiQueue * mq, GstSingleQueue * sq, GstEvent * event,
    GstSegment * segment)
{
  gst_event_copy_segment (event, segment);

  /* now configure the values, we use these to track timestamps on the
   * sinkpad. */
  if (segment->format != GST_FORMAT_TIME) {
    /* non-time format, pretent the current time segment is closed with a
     * 0 start and unknown stop time. */
    segment->format = GST_FORMAT_TIME;
    segment->start = 0;
    segment->stop = -1;
    segment->time = 0;
  }
  GST_MULTI_QUEUE_MUTEX_LOCK (mq);

  if (segment == &sq->sink_segment)
    sq->sink_tainted = TRUE;
  else
    sq->src_tainted = TRUE;

  GST_DEBUG_OBJECT (mq,
      "queue %d, configured SEGMENT %" GST_SEGMENT_FORMAT, sq->id, segment);

  /* segment can update the time level of the queue */
  update_time_level (mq, sq);

  GST_MULTI_QUEUE_MUTEX_UNLOCK (mq);
}

/* take a buffer and update segment, updating the time level of the queue. */
static void
apply_buffer (GstMultiQueue * mq, GstSingleQueue * sq, GstClockTime timestamp,
    GstClockTime duration, GstSegment * segment)
{
  GST_MULTI_QUEUE_MUTEX_LOCK (mq);

  /* if no timestamp is set, assume it's continuous with the previous 
   * time */
  if (timestamp == GST_CLOCK_TIME_NONE)
    timestamp = segment->position;

  /* add duration */
  if (duration != GST_CLOCK_TIME_NONE)
    timestamp += duration;

  GST_DEBUG_OBJECT (mq, "queue %d, position updated to %" GST_TIME_FORMAT,
      sq->id, GST_TIME_ARGS (timestamp));

  segment->position = timestamp;

  if (segment == &sq->sink_segment)
    sq->sink_tainted = TRUE;
  else
    sq->src_tainted = TRUE;

  /* calc diff with other end */
  update_time_level (mq, sq);
  GST_MULTI_QUEUE_MUTEX_UNLOCK (mq);
}

/* Each main loop attempts to push buffers until the return value
 * is not-linked. not-linked pads are not allowed to push data beyond
 * any linked pads, so they don't 'rush ahead of the pack'.
 */
static void
gst_multi_queue_loop (GstPad * pad)
{
  GstSingleQueue *sq;
  GstMultiQueueItem *item;
  GstDataQueueItem *sitem;
  GstMultiQueue *mq;
  GstMiniObject *object = NULL;
  guint32 newid;
  GstFlowReturn result;
  GstClockTime next_time;

  sq = (GstSingleQueue *) gst_pad_get_element_private (pad);
  mq = sq->mqueue;

  GST_DEBUG_OBJECT (mq, "SingleQueue %d : trying to pop an object", sq->id);

  if (sq->flushing)
    goto out_flushing;

  /* Get something from the queue, blocking until that happens, or we get
   * flushed */
  if (!(gst_data_queue_pop (sq->queue, &sitem)))
    goto out_flushing;

  item = (GstMultiQueueItem *) sitem;
  newid = item->posid;

  /* steal the object and destroy the item */
  object = gst_multi_queue_item_steal_object (item);
  gst_multi_queue_item_destroy (item);

  /* Get running time of the item. Events will have GST_CLOCK_TIME_NONE */
  next_time = get_running_time (&sq->src_segment, object, TRUE);

  GST_LOG_OBJECT (mq, "SingleQueue %d : newid:%d , oldid:%d",
      sq->id, newid, sq->last_oldid);

  /* If we're not-linked, we do some extra work because we might need to
   * wait before pushing. If we're linked but there's a gap in the IDs,
   * or it's the first loop, or we just passed the previous highid, 
   * we might need to wake some sleeping pad up, so there's extra work 
   * there too */
  if (sq->srcresult == GST_FLOW_NOT_LINKED
      || (sq->last_oldid == G_MAXUINT32) || (newid != (sq->last_oldid + 1))
      || sq->last_oldid > mq->highid) {
    GST_LOG_OBJECT (mq, "CHECKING sq->srcresult: %s",
        gst_flow_get_name (sq->srcresult));

    GST_MULTI_QUEUE_MUTEX_LOCK (mq);

    /* Check again if we're flushing after the lock is taken,
     * the flush flag might have been changed in the meantime */
    if (sq->flushing) {
      GST_MULTI_QUEUE_MUTEX_UNLOCK (mq);
      goto out_flushing;
    }

    /* Update the nextid so other threads know when to wake us up */
    sq->nextid = newid;
    sq->next_time = next_time;

    /* Update the oldid (the last ID we output) for highid tracking */
    if (sq->last_oldid != G_MAXUINT32)
      sq->oldid = sq->last_oldid;

    if (sq->srcresult == GST_FLOW_NOT_LINKED) {
      /* Go to sleep until it's time to push this buffer */

      /* Recompute the highid */
      compute_high_id (mq);
      /* Recompute the high time */
      compute_high_time (mq);

      while (((mq->sync_by_running_time && next_time != GST_CLOCK_TIME_NONE &&
                  (mq->high_time == GST_CLOCK_TIME_NONE
                      || next_time >= mq->high_time))
              || (!mq->sync_by_running_time && newid > mq->highid))
          && sq->srcresult == GST_FLOW_NOT_LINKED) {

        GST_DEBUG_OBJECT (mq,
            "queue %d sleeping for not-linked wakeup with "
            "newid %u, highid %u, next_time %" GST_TIME_FORMAT
            ", high_time %" GST_TIME_FORMAT, sq->id, newid, mq->highid,
            GST_TIME_ARGS (next_time), GST_TIME_ARGS (mq->high_time));

        /* Wake up all non-linked pads before we sleep */
        wake_up_next_non_linked (mq);

        mq->numwaiting++;
        g_cond_wait (sq->turn, mq->qlock);
        mq->numwaiting--;

        if (sq->flushing) {
          GST_MULTI_QUEUE_MUTEX_UNLOCK (mq);
          goto out_flushing;
        }

        /* Recompute the high time */
        compute_high_time (mq);

        GST_DEBUG_OBJECT (mq, "queue %d woken from sleeping for not-linked "
            "wakeup with newid %u, highid %u, next_time %" GST_TIME_FORMAT
            ", high_time %" GST_TIME_FORMAT, sq->id, newid, mq->highid,
            GST_TIME_ARGS (next_time), GST_TIME_ARGS (mq->high_time));
      }

      /* Re-compute the high_id in case someone else pushed */
      compute_high_id (mq);
    } else {
      compute_high_id (mq);
      /* Wake up all non-linked pads */
      wake_up_next_non_linked (mq);
    }
    /* We're done waiting, we can clear the nextid and nexttime */
    sq->nextid = 0;
    sq->next_time = GST_CLOCK_TIME_NONE;

    GST_MULTI_QUEUE_MUTEX_UNLOCK (mq);
  }

  if (sq->flushing)
    goto out_flushing;

  GST_LOG_OBJECT (mq, "BEFORE PUSHING sq->srcresult: %s",
      gst_flow_get_name (sq->srcresult));

  /* Update time stats */
  next_time = get_running_time (&sq->src_segment, object, FALSE);
  if (next_time != GST_CLOCK_TIME_NONE) {
    if (sq->last_time == GST_CLOCK_TIME_NONE || sq->last_time < next_time)
      sq->last_time = next_time;
    if (mq->high_time == GST_CLOCK_TIME_NONE || mq->high_time <= next_time) {
      /* Wake up all non-linked pads now that we advanced the high time */
      mq->high_time = next_time;
      wake_up_next_non_linked (mq);
    }
  }

  /* Try to push out the new object */
  result = gst_single_queue_push_one (mq, sq, object);
  sq->srcresult = result;
  object = NULL;

  if (result != GST_FLOW_OK && result != GST_FLOW_NOT_LINKED
      && result != GST_FLOW_EOS)
    goto out_flushing;

  GST_LOG_OBJECT (mq, "AFTER PUSHING sq->srcresult: %s",
      gst_flow_get_name (sq->srcresult));

  sq->last_oldid = newid;

  return;

out_flushing:
  {
    if (object)
      gst_mini_object_unref (object);

    /* Need to make sure wake up any sleeping pads when we exit */
    GST_MULTI_QUEUE_MUTEX_LOCK (mq);
    compute_high_id (mq);
    wake_up_next_non_linked (mq);
    GST_MULTI_QUEUE_MUTEX_UNLOCK (mq);

    /* upstream needs to see fatal result ASAP to shut things down,
     * but might be stuck in one of our other full queues;
     * so empty this one and trigger dynamic queue growth. At
     * this point the srcresult is not OK, NOT_LINKED
     * or EOS, i.e. a real failure */
    gst_data_queue_flush (sq->queue);
    single_queue_underrun_cb (sq->queue, sq);
    gst_data_queue_set_flushing (sq->queue, TRUE);
    gst_pad_pause_task (sq->srcpad);
    GST_CAT_LOG_OBJECT (multi_queue_debug, mq,
        "SingleQueue[%d] task paused, reason:%s",
        sq->id, gst_flow_get_name (sq->srcresult));
    return;
  }
}

/*
 * Next-non-linked functions
 */

/* WITH LOCK TAKEN */
static void
wake_up_next_non_linked (GstMultiQueue * mq)
{
  GList *tmp;

  /* maybe no-one is waiting */
  if (mq->numwaiting < 1)
    return;

  /* Else figure out which singlequeue(s) need waking up */
  for (tmp = mq->queues; tmp; tmp = g_list_next (tmp)) {
    GstSingleQueue *sq = (GstSingleQueue *) tmp->data;

    if (sq->srcresult == GST_FLOW_NOT_LINKED) {
      if ((mq->sync_by_running_time && mq->high_time != GST_CLOCK_TIME_NONE
              && sq->next_time != GST_CLOCK_TIME_NONE
              && sq->next_time >= mq->high_time)
          || (sq->nextid != 0 && sq->nextid <= mq->highid)) {
        GST_LOG_OBJECT (mq, "Waking up singlequeue %d", sq->id);
        g_cond_signal (sq->turn);
      }
    }
  }
}

/* WITH LOCK TAKEN */
static void
compute_high_id (GstMultiQueue * mq)
{
  /* The high-id is either the highest id among the linked pads, or if all
   * pads are not-linked, it's the lowest not-linked pad */
  GList *tmp;
  guint32 lowest = G_MAXUINT32;
  guint32 highid = G_MAXUINT32;

  for (tmp = mq->queues; tmp; tmp = g_list_next (tmp)) {
    GstSingleQueue *sq = (GstSingleQueue *) tmp->data;

    GST_LOG_OBJECT (mq, "inspecting sq:%d , nextid:%d, oldid:%d, srcresult:%s",
        sq->id, sq->nextid, sq->oldid, gst_flow_get_name (sq->srcresult));

    if (sq->srcresult == GST_FLOW_NOT_LINKED) {
      /* No need to consider queues which are not waiting */
      if (sq->nextid == 0) {
        GST_LOG_OBJECT (mq, "sq:%d is not waiting - ignoring", sq->id);
        continue;
      }

      if (sq->nextid < lowest)
        lowest = sq->nextid;
    } else if (sq->srcresult != GST_FLOW_EOS) {
      /* If we don't have a global highid, or the global highid is lower than
       * this single queue's last outputted id, store the queue's one, 
       * unless the singlequeue is at EOS (srcresult = EOS) */
      if ((highid == G_MAXUINT32) || (sq->oldid > highid))
        highid = sq->oldid;
    }
  }

  if (highid == G_MAXUINT32 || lowest < highid)
    mq->highid = lowest;
  else
    mq->highid = highid;

  GST_LOG_OBJECT (mq, "Highid is now : %u, lowest non-linked %u", mq->highid,
      lowest);
}

/* WITH LOCK TAKEN */
static void
compute_high_time (GstMultiQueue * mq)
{
  /* The high-id is either the highest id among the linked pads, or if all
   * pads are not-linked, it's the lowest not-linked pad */
  GList *tmp;
  GstClockTime highest = GST_CLOCK_TIME_NONE;
  GstClockTime lowest = GST_CLOCK_TIME_NONE;

  for (tmp = mq->queues; tmp; tmp = g_list_next (tmp)) {
    GstSingleQueue *sq = (GstSingleQueue *) tmp->data;

    GST_LOG_OBJECT (mq,
        "inspecting sq:%d , next_time:%" GST_TIME_FORMAT ", last_time:%"
        GST_TIME_FORMAT ", srcresult:%s", sq->id, GST_TIME_ARGS (sq->next_time),
        GST_TIME_ARGS (sq->last_time), gst_flow_get_name (sq->srcresult));

    if (sq->srcresult == GST_FLOW_NOT_LINKED) {
      /* No need to consider queues which are not waiting */
      if (sq->next_time == GST_CLOCK_TIME_NONE) {
        GST_LOG_OBJECT (mq, "sq:%d is not waiting - ignoring", sq->id);
        continue;
      }

      if (lowest == GST_CLOCK_TIME_NONE || sq->next_time < lowest)
        lowest = sq->next_time;
    } else if (sq->srcresult != GST_FLOW_EOS) {
      /* If we don't have a global highid, or the global highid is lower than
       * this single queue's last outputted id, store the queue's one, 
       * unless the singlequeue is at EOS (srcresult = EOS) */
      if (highest == GST_CLOCK_TIME_NONE || sq->last_time > highest)
        highest = sq->last_time;
    }
  }

  mq->high_time = highest;

  GST_LOG_OBJECT (mq,
      "High time is now : %" GST_TIME_FORMAT ", lowest non-linked %"
      GST_TIME_FORMAT, GST_TIME_ARGS (mq->high_time), GST_TIME_ARGS (lowest));
}

#define IS_FILLED(q, format, value) (((q)->max_size.format) != 0 && \
     ((q)->max_size.format) <= (value))

/*
 * GstSingleQueue functions
 */
static void
single_queue_overrun_cb (GstDataQueue * dq, GstSingleQueue * sq)
{
  GstMultiQueue *mq = sq->mqueue;
  GList *tmp;
  GstDataQueueSize size;
  gboolean filled = FALSE;

  gst_data_queue_get_level (sq->queue, &size);

  GST_LOG_OBJECT (mq, "Single Queue %d is full", sq->id);

  GST_MULTI_QUEUE_MUTEX_LOCK (mq);
  for (tmp = mq->queues; tmp; tmp = g_list_next (tmp)) {
    GstSingleQueue *oq = (GstSingleQueue *) tmp->data;
    GstDataQueueSize ssize;

    GST_LOG_OBJECT (mq, "Checking Queue %d", oq->id);

    if (gst_data_queue_is_empty (oq->queue)) {
      GST_LOG_OBJECT (mq, "Queue %d is empty", oq->id);
      if (IS_FILLED (sq, visible, size.visible)) {
        sq->max_size.visible = size.visible + 1;
        GST_DEBUG_OBJECT (mq,
            "Another queue is empty, bumping single queue %d max visible to %d",
            sq->id, sq->max_size.visible);
      }
    }
    /* check if we reached the hard time/bytes limits */
    gst_data_queue_get_level (oq->queue, &ssize);

    GST_DEBUG_OBJECT (mq,
        "queue %d: visible %u/%u, bytes %u/%u, time %" G_GUINT64_FORMAT "/%"
        G_GUINT64_FORMAT, oq->id, ssize.visible, oq->max_size.visible,
        ssize.bytes, oq->max_size.bytes, oq->cur_time, oq->max_size.time);

    /* if this queue is filled completely we must signal overrun.
     * FIXME, this seems wrong in many ways
     *  - we're comparing the filled level of this queue against the
     *    values of the other one
     *  - we should only do this after we found no empty queues, ie, move
     *    this check outside of the loop
     *  - the debug statement talks about a different queue than the one
     *    we are checking here.
     */
    if (sq->is_eos || IS_FILLED (sq, bytes, ssize.bytes) ||
        IS_FILLED (sq, time, sq->cur_time)) {
      GST_LOG_OBJECT (mq, "Queue %d is filled", oq->id);
      filled = TRUE;
    }
  }
  /* no queues were empty */
  GST_MULTI_QUEUE_MUTEX_UNLOCK (mq);

  /* Overrun is always forwarded, since this is blocking the upstream element */
  if (filled) {
    GST_DEBUG_OBJECT (mq, "A queue is filled, signalling overrun");
    g_signal_emit (mq, gst_multi_queue_signals[SIGNAL_OVERRUN], 0);
  }

  return;
}

static void
single_queue_underrun_cb (GstDataQueue * dq, GstSingleQueue * sq)
{
  gboolean empty = TRUE;
  GstMultiQueue *mq = sq->mqueue;
  GList *tmp;

  GST_LOG_OBJECT (mq,
      "Single Queue %d is empty, Checking other single queues", sq->id);

  GST_MULTI_QUEUE_MUTEX_LOCK (mq);
  for (tmp = mq->queues; tmp; tmp = g_list_next (tmp)) {
    GstSingleQueue *oq = (GstSingleQueue *) tmp->data;

    if (gst_data_queue_is_full (oq->queue)) {
      GstDataQueueSize size;

      gst_data_queue_get_level (oq->queue, &size);
      if (IS_FILLED (oq, visible, size.visible)) {
        oq->max_size.visible = size.visible + 1;
        GST_DEBUG_OBJECT (mq,
            "queue %d is filled, bumping its max visible to %d", oq->id,
            oq->max_size.visible);
        gst_data_queue_limits_changed (oq->queue);
      }
    }
    if (!gst_data_queue_is_empty (oq->queue))
      empty = FALSE;
  }
  GST_MULTI_QUEUE_MUTEX_UNLOCK (mq);

  if (empty) {
    GST_DEBUG_OBJECT (mq, "All queues are empty, signalling it");
    g_signal_emit (mq, gst_multi_queue_signals[SIGNAL_UNDERRUN], 0);
  }
}

static gboolean
single_queue_check_full (GstDataQueue * dataq, guint visible, guint bytes,
    guint64 time, GstSingleQueue * sq)
{
  gboolean res;
  GstMultiQueue *mq = sq->mqueue;

  GST_DEBUG_OBJECT (mq,
      "queue %d: visible %u/%u, bytes %u/%u, time %" G_GUINT64_FORMAT "/%"
      G_GUINT64_FORMAT, sq->id, visible, sq->max_size.visible, bytes,
      sq->max_size.bytes, sq->cur_time, sq->max_size.time);

  /* we are always filled on EOS */
  if (sq->is_eos)
    return TRUE;

  /* we never go past the max visible items unless we are in buffering mode */
  if (!mq->use_buffering && IS_FILLED (sq, visible, visible))
    return TRUE;

  /* check time or bytes */
  res = IS_FILLED (sq, time, sq->cur_time) || IS_FILLED (sq, bytes, bytes);

  return res;
}
